regulator: rt6245: make a const array func_base static, makes object smaller

Don't populate the const array func_base on the stack but instead it
static. Makes the object code smaller by 55 bytes:

Before:
   text    data     bss     dec    hex filename
   6422    3216      64    9702   25e6 drivers/regulator/rt6245-regulator.o

After:
   text    data     bss     dec    hex filename
   6303    3280      64    9647   25af drivers/regulator/rt6245-regulator.o

Reduction of 55 bytes

(gcc version 10.3.0)
